  • Patent number: 5030870
    Abstract: A filler-impregnatable device for a large electric machine, such as a stator or a rotor, includes a carrier body having slots formed therein defining slot walls. Conductor windings have conductor devices disposed in the slots associated therewith. Impregnatable insulating layers each surround a respective one of the conductor devices. Impregnatable first semiconductor layers each envelope a respective one of the insulating layers. At least one impregnatable second semiconductor layer is disposed between the first semiconductor layer of each respective conductor device and at least one of the slot walls of the associated slot. The at least one second semiconductor layer is electrically connected to the first semiconductor layer of each respective conductor device. Filler-permeable separating layers are each disposed between the first semiconductor layer and the at least one second semiconductor layer of each respective conductor device.

  • Patent number: 4808867
    Abstract: A method for determining overheating in liquid-cooled windings of electric machines includes acoustically monitoring cooling liquid with at least one sound pickup, and detecting noises generated by bubbles in the event of local overheating if the boiling point of the cooling liquid is exceeded. An apparatus is also provided for carrying out the method.
